European Network for Rural Development survey

The European Network for Rural Development (EN RD) is asking Local Action Groups (LAGs) to respond to their survey on Local Development Strategies, specifically putting the strategy into action and monitoring and evaluation that is undertaken.

Following on from the previous survey issued by the EN RD to learn about LAG experiences in producing Local Development Strategies.

The EN RD would like to thank you for your commitment to support the work of the Focus Group on Better Local Development Strategies.

This questionnaire examines two main elements relating to the quality of local development strategy implementation, the effects of the processes through which you translate your strategy into action and the way in which you monitor and evaluate the delivery of your strategy.

This work is being done as previous reports by the Council of Auditors and also information in the various Mid-term Evaluation reports have suggested a great variation in the level of guidance and support available, as well as the level of ongoing monitoring and evaluation activity.

The aim of this project is to review evidence from across all Member States and make sure the best practice is used to help shape the design of the new programme.
